# Python WSDL调用教程
## 一、整体流程
首先,我们需要了解整个Python调用WSDL服务的流程。下面是一个简单的表格展示步骤:
| 步骤 | 描述 |
| ---- | ---- |
| 1 | 导入`suds`库 |
| 2 | 创建一个`suds`的`Client`对象 |
| 3 | 调用WSDL服务的方法 |
| 4 | 处理返回结果 |
## 二、具体步骤与代码
原创
2024-06-11 05:59:16
142阅读
# 使用Python调用WSDL接口的指南
在当今的软件开发中,Web服务是一种常见的技术,它允许不同系统之间进行数据交换。WSDL(Web Services Description Language)是一种用于描述Web服务的XML格式文件。在这篇文章中,我们将深入探讨如何使用Python调用WSDL接口。
## 流程概述
首先,让我们来看看我们要进行的主要步骤:
| 步骤 | 说明 |
原创
2024-10-14 06:21:58
215阅读
# 调用wsdl接口的Python实现
在实际的软件开发过程中,经常会遇到需要调用Web服务接口的情况。其中,使用WSDL(Web Services Description Language)描述的接口是一种常用的方式。本文将介绍如何使用Python调用一个基于WSDL描述的Web服务接口,并提供一个简单的示例。
## 什么是WSDL接口
WSDL是一种用于描述Web服务接口的XML格式标准
原创
2024-06-04 04:56:37
313阅读
# Python Suds WSDL调用实现指南
## 引言
在本文中,我将指导你如何使用Python Suds库来实现WSDL调用。Suds是一个基于Python的SOAP客户端库,它可以帮助我们轻松地与Web服务进行通信。我将向你解释整个流程,并为每个步骤提供代码示例和适当的注释。
## 流程概述
下面是使用Python Suds库实现WSDL调用的流程概述:
```mermaid
ga
原创
2023-10-09 04:24:14
179阅读
一、WebService例子1.准备要调用的webservice接口的wsdl地址,比如网上的查询天气接口:http://ws.webxml.com.cn/WebServices/WeatherWS.asmx?wsdl2.准备gSOAP工具:将gsoap_2.8.100.zip解压,进入gsoap_2.8.100\gsoap-2.8\gsoap\bin\win32目录下(工具可以在这个网址下载:h
转载
2023-06-27 15:02:17
149阅读
# Python调用WSDL接口与SOAP Action的详解
在现代软件开发中,SOAP(简单对象访问协议)仍然扮演着重要角色,尤其在企业级应用中。WSDL(Web Services Description Language)是用来描述Web服务的标准格式。本文将探讨如何使用Python调用WSDL接口,并重点关注SOAP Action的使用。
## 什么是WSDL和SOAP?
WSDL是
原创
2024-08-01 06:17:55
236阅读
Python实现WebService接口(SOAP)Web Service是一个平台独立的,低耦合的,自包含的、基于可编程的web的应用程序,可使用开放的XML(标准通用标记语言下的一个子集)标准来描述、发布、发现、协调和配置这些应用程序,用于开发分布式的交互操作的应用程序。 [1]Web Service技术, 能使得运行在不同机器上的不同应用无须借助附加的、专门的第三方软件或硬件, 就可相互交换
转载
2023-10-14 18:46:02
1286阅读
一、MVC:是数据模型层(Model),控制层(Controller),视图层(View)的统称。 数据模型层(Model):模型对象拥有最多的处理任务,是应用程序的主体部分,他负责数据逻辑(业务规则)的处理和实现数据操作(在数据库中存取数据)。
# 使用 JavaScript 调用 WSDL 服务:一份详细指南
## 引言
在今天的网络开发中,Web 服务已经成为连接不同应用程序和系统的重要方式。WSDL(Web Services Description Language)是一种用于描述Web服务及其接口的XML文档。使用JavaScript调用WSDL服务可以让我们在Web应用程序中轻松集成各种功能。本文将介绍如何使用JavaScr
# Java调用WSDL的科普文章
## 1. 介绍
在软件开发中,往往需要与外部的Web服务进行交互。WSDL(Web Services Description Language)是一种描述Web服务的标准语言。Java作为一种常用的开发语言,提供了丰富的工具和库,可以方便地调用WSDL。
本文将介绍如何使用Java调用WSDL,并使用代码示例演示。
## 2. WSDL调用的流程
调
原创
2023-08-16 12:40:24
225阅读
## 使用Java调用WSDL的流程
下面是使用Java调用WSDL的整个流程,可以使用以下表格展示每个步骤:
| 步骤 | 描述 |
| ---- | ---- |
| 1. | 创建一个Java项目 |
| 2. | 导入所需的库和依赖 |
| 3. | 生成客户端代码 |
| 4. | 创建客户端 |
| 5. | 调用WSDL服务 |
接下来,让我们逐步说明每个步
原创
2023-08-02 17:50:11
201阅读
# Java调用WSDL
WSDL(Web Services Description Language)是一种用于描述Web服务的XML格式。通过WSDL,我们可以了解到Web服务提供的接口、方法、参数等信息,从而可以通过调用WSDL来访问相应的Web服务。
在Java中,我们可以使用Java的SOAP库来调用WSDL。SOAP(Simple Object Access Protocol)是一
原创
2023-08-06 09:41:37
542阅读
Python3 访问 webservice 接口(request 方式)挣扎了两天时间,终于把 python 访问 webservice 需求给 处理好了 这里只处理了 python 通过request 方式直接访问的方式,如果需要wsdl的方式请移步。使用request 方式比较简单粗暴,虽然看网络上大家都推荐使用suds(后更名为 suds-jurko),研究了一天,只在官网看了各大概,鉴于之
转载
2023-09-20 07:41:01
941阅读
一、用ladon框架封装Python为Webservice接口另用soaplib实现请看: http://www.jianshu.com/p/ad3c27d2a946功能实现的同时,希望将接口开放给别人,而封装python接口的一个再简单不过的框架Ladon,而且提供不同的协议,包括SOAP和Json等格式的接口。本篇紧接着上上篇(Django部署)的。虽然很简
转载
2023-08-30 17:28:04
536阅读
import suds
url = "http://x.x.x.x:x/dcmsWebservice/webservice/phoneQueue?wsdl"
client = suds.client.Client(url)
phone = client.service['phoneQueue'].queueRegin('xxxx
原创
2017-05-24 10:59:24
3281阅读
点赞
一,webservice是什么?网上的解释很多,其实就是跨语言和操作系统的的远程调用技术。比如亚马逊,可以将自己的服务以webservice的服务形式暴露出来,我们就可以通过web调用这些,无论我们使用的语言是java还是c,这也是SOA应用一种表现形式。WSDL(Web Services Description Language)将无论用何种语言书写的web service描述出来,比如其参数或
转载
2023-12-18 22:53:00
187阅读
在开发过程中获取到了提供方的wsdl服务地址,然后在网页上能够访问wsdl文档以后,如何调用对方的webservic借口呢?内容说明1、WSDL文档基本说明2、httpURLConnection方式调用3、获取的数据用dom4j就可以解析了WSDL文档基本说明接口文档如下:以下是公共对外开放的查询手机号归属地的一个接口文档:很长接口看起来很复杂,较为繁琐。 但是作为开发人员,使用的时候
转载
2023-09-01 13:02:08
731阅读
1 import java.rmi.RemoteException;
2 import javax.xml.rpc.ParameterMode;
3 import javax.xml.rpc.ServiceException;
4 import org.apache.axis.client.Call;
5 import org.apache.axis.client.Service;
6
转载
2023-05-26 15:16:29
588阅读
# 如何使用Java调用wsdl中的方法
在开发中,我们经常会遇到需要调用远程WebService服务的情况。WebService是一种基于XML的标准化的协议,用于不同平台之间的通信。其中,WSDL(Web Services Description Language)是描述WebService接口的一种标准化语言。
在Java中,我们可以通过生成客户端代码来调用WebService中的方法。
原创
2024-06-18 04:08:53
295阅读
一、C#利用vs里面自带的“添加web引用”功能:1.首先需要清楚WSDL的引用地址 如:http://www.webxml.com.cn/Webservices/WeatherWebService.asmx2.在.Net项目中,添加web引用。3.在弹出页面中,输入URL->点击点击绿色图标(前往)按钮->自定义引用名->点击添加引用4.添加成功,查看类中可调用的方
转载
2024-06-19 21:27:34
321阅读